SOTER VINEYARDS Pinot Noir, Eola-Amity Hills ‘Origin Series’ 2021

My favorite of the Origin Series, the 2021 Eola-Amity Hills from Soter, saw 20% whole cluster fruit from the Zena Crown Vineyard during fermentation and was aged for 10 months in 30% new French oak barrels before bottling. A stunning neon ruby and garnet core with a light pink rim showcases what is to come. Black cherry, crushed black raspberry, bramble, and shades of orange caramel explode on the nose. Smooth tannins and silky acidity balance out the earth and spice notes that land on the mid-palate. It’s a spectacular bottle of wine. About 550 cases were made.
